How to Identify Genuine German Banknotes
Recognizing the authenticity of banknotes is important for consumers, retailers, and companies. Here is a succinct guide on how to recognize real German banknotes:
Ultra Violet Light
- Search For Fluorescent Fibers: Genuine banknotes consist of embedded fluorescent fibers that radiance under UV light.
Watermark
- Look for Watermarks: All denominations of authentic German notes have a watermark that shows up when held versus the light.
Security Thread
- Analyze the Security Thread: The security thread is embedded into the note and can be seen as a dark stripe when viewed versus the light.
Color-Shifting Ink
- Observe the Color-Shifting Ink: Certain areas of the banknote will change color when tilted.
Microprinting
- Inspect for Microprinted Text: Genuine notes include small text that is not noticeable to the naked eye however can be seen under a magnifier.
Feel the Texture
- Touch and Feel: Genuine German notes have an unique texture due to the unique paper utilized in their production.
Frequently asked questions
What are the most typical denominations of counterfeit German banknotes?
Counterfeiters often target higher denominations, such as EUR50, EUR100, and EUR200, due to the larger earnings they can yield. Nevertheless, smaller denominations are not immune.
How can I report a counterfeit banknote?
If you think you have gotten a counterfeit banknote, report it instantly to your regional authorities department and submit the note to a bank for analysis.
Exist any technological tools for detecting counterfeit banknotes?
Yes, numerous devices are available for sellers and banks, including UV lights and counterfeit detection pens that respond to the particular features of authentic currency.
Can counterfeit banknotes be effectively passed off in daily transactions?
While counterfeiters try to flow fake banknotes, the enhanced awareness and security features of legitimate currency make it progressively hard to pass off counterfeit notes without detection.
